【熊说星空认证】系统管理员:环境升级与补丁安装原创
金蝶云社区-福分小熊
福分小熊
14人赞赏了该文章 1303次浏览 未经作者许可,禁止转载编辑于2022年02月04日 00:51:00


系统运维需要有一个好的基础,项目上线前做好资源估算和预留。

初始化系统基本优化的参数已设置,定义合适的自动优化脚本。

系统使用过程做好持续的优化和监控,有专职有经验的系统管理员。





1.环境升级准备



1.1升级预测试

特别针对二开较多的(不可控,一定要做好预升级测试)。二开比较少的、比较平滑的。


  • 全选安装部署和正式环境同版本同补丁的金蝶云星空环境。

    • 正式数据中心备份还原,作为测试环境的业务数据中心。

    • 验证环境是否与正式环境一致,如果有二开内容不同,通过BOS设计器生成二开部署包,在测试环境中部署上,确认与正式环境一致

  • 如果是虚机,可生成虚机快照,以便后续有需要可以恢复到打补丁之前

  • 直接打补丁升级环境,测试主流程,主流程验证OK,再安排正式环境升级,验证过程遇到问题,需要详细记录下来。

  • 如果问题涉及到二开,需要记录二开在测试环境修复的详细步骤,作为后面升级正式环境需要处理的内容。

二开:遇到什么问题-问题如何修复的


image.png

  • 一个补丁就是一个大版本的补丁-大版本通用(7.3可以打7.x最新或次新的补丁)

  • 企业版补丁和标准版补丁是分开的

image.png




1.2升级前检查


image.png

打补丁前提:环境是可用、无其他问题的

image.png



1.3备份数据中心


针对有些升级操作会更新到数据库表里面的,没有办法做回退的,所以升级前要先备份数据中心。

image.png

调用数据库备份语句备份到指定文件夹里面






2.集群打补丁过程



2.1管理中心打补丁


image.png

唯一缺(与单管理中心节点打补丁的区别):备用管理节点也需要打补丁


image.png

image.png

image.png

重启的参数一般都是需要勾选的。

因为更新了组件和数据库、重启IIS,重新开一个进程、把原数据加载进来。


image.png

执行完成是否有警告、是否有错误等

用于客户那边提交过来附上报告链接、内部看到后评估环境升级后需要怎么处理以后才能正常处理

作为日志分析。

image.png

image.png

需要结合安装报告查看做确认。

image.png

image.png

image.png

image.png

image.png


image.png

image.png

image.png

image.png

image.png

image.png




2.2备用管理中心打补丁


image.png




2.3数据库优化


索引的碎片整理、确保碎片最小化、确保查询性能最优

image.png

避免升级后查询偏慢的情况出现

比如跨很多版本补丁升级、会对表结构的碎片产生一定的影响,没有经过优化,隔天使用执行列表查询就比较慢的情况出现。

一般来说,补丁升级后做下数据库的优化。





3.跨版本升级



3.1环境升级


直接打补丁进行升级、或者运行新版本的安装包

image.png

image.png

image.png




3.2管理中心库升级


image.png

image.png

image.png

image.png




3.3业务数据中心库升级


image.png

image.png

image.png

image.png

image.png

此处建议巡按则:升级过程中遇到错误继续,最后显示错误日志


image.png

升级需要加载相关部署包

image.png

跨多个版本的话、数据库比较大的话升级可能会比较久


image.png

需要金蝶方协助解决的。

image.png

通过官方总结的方法解决,具体见相关补丁讲解直播课程笔记。

【熊说星空】基础管理:补丁安装基本流程与常见问题-环境篇2021.10(直播复盘笔记)


image.png

对于客户来说进行提单,然后提单流转到对应总部负责部门同事解决处理。


image.png

image.png

image.png

需要反馈给总部

image.png



image.png

image.png

image.png

image.png

金蝶云·星空.二次开发规范 (kingdee.com),避免做补丁升级的阻力



赞 14